Synopsis of Una dama extraviada
Una dama extraviada es una novela de Willa Cather que explora temas de desilusión, cambio y la pérdida de la inocencia en el contexto del oeste americano. La historia sigue a Marian Forrester, una mujer encantadora y admirada, cuyo matrimonio y vida aparentemente perfectos comienzan a desmoronarse. A través de la mirada de Niel Herbert, un joven idealista, la novela examina la complejidad de las relaciones humanas y la inevitabilidad del cambio. La obra captura la esencia de una época y reflexiona sobre la naturaleza de la moralidad y la percepción en una sociedad en transformación.

Willa Cather
Willa Sibert Cather was an American writer known for her novels of life on the Great Plains, including O Pioneers!, The Song of the Lark, and My Ántonia. In 1923, she was awarded the Pulitzer Prize for One of Ours, a novel set during World War I.
